The Enduring Themes of 2026
Morgan Stanley highlights four foundational investment themes set to define 2026: AI/Technology Diffusion, The Future of Energy, The Multipolar World, and Societal Shifts. While three themes carry forward from 2025, the inclusion of Societal Shifts reflects the broadening impact of AI on labor markets and consumer behavior.
The AI/Technology Diffusion theme centers on the integration of smart systems across manufacturing, healthcare, and financial services, creating new productivity frontiers and data-driven decision loops. Demand for edge computing and specialized chips is surging as businesses seek real-time insights.
The Future of Energy encompasses not only renewable generation but also the infrastructure required to distribute, store, and manage power flexibly. Rapid growth in large-scale batteries, demand response platforms, and grid modernization initiatives is reshaping utilities.
The Multipolar World theme captures geopolitical realignment, with supply chains diversifying away from single-country dependencies. Regional trade agreements and cross-border infrastructure deals will influence where companies locate production and digital assets.
Societal Shifts expand the Longevity focus to include AI-driven labor impacts, flexible work models, and evolving consumer preferences for sustainability and personalization. Companies that adapt to changing demographics and digital lifestyles stand to benefit.

AI: From Pilots to Production at Scale
2026 marks a turning point where artificial intelligence is no longer confined to proofs of concept but is being woven into critical business operations. Customer service chatbots, supply chain forecasting tools, and real-time risk analytics are among the early enterprise-scale deployments.
However, Gartner research indicates that returns remain uneven:
- One in 50 AI investments achieve transformational value
- One in five initiatives deliver any measurable return on investment
- 90% of capital markets firms plan at least 5% IT spending increases by 2026
These figures emphasize the need for disciplined execution. Energy and Climate Tech: A Demand-Driven Shift
Energy demand — fueled in part by power-hungry data centers and expanding electrification — is poised to eclipse supply gains, elevating efficiency and demand management solutions. This demand-driven paradigm reshapes where capital flows.
- Capital becoming more selective with sharper investment metrics
- Scale as a determining factor, favoring projects with proven durability and impact
- Shift away from speculative moonshots toward measurable transformation
Clean energy and low-emission technologies attract more than $2 trillion in annual funding, but the focus is shifting from building capacity to optimizing usage. Smart thermostats, AI-driven grid balancing, and advanced metering infrastructure reduce waste and unlock new revenue streams.
Green hydrogen production is undergoing a “lean and more credible” evolution, as developers concentrate on cost reductions and delivery logistics. Regional incentives in Europe, Japan, and the United States under the IRA are accelerating pilot projects toward commercial viability.
Climate adaptation and resilience are also emerging as investable themes. Innovations in water desalination, flood analytics, and drought-resistant agriculture not only mitigate risks but also drive sustainable growth in vulnerable regions.
Global Infrastructure and Data Centers
Data center investments surged in 2025, representing over one-fifth of global greenfield project values. Announced projects exceeded $270 billion, underpinned by the need for AI-optimized architectures and proprietary digital networks. Concurrently, semiconductor project values climbed 35%, reflecting onshoring trends.
France, the United States, and South Korea maintained leadership positions, but countries like Brazil, India, Thailand, and Malaysia are becoming critical nodes in emerging market expansions. Governments are offering incentives, tax breaks, and streamlined approvals to attract digital infrastructure.
Meanwhile, foreign direct investment to developed economies leapt 43% to $728 billion in 2025, propelled by large cross-border acquisitions and strategic alliances. Navigating Risks and Uncertainties
No investment thesis is complete without a clear-eyed view of potential headwinds. Geopolitical fragmentation, shifting regulatory regimes, and trade disputes can disrupt supply chains and erase value. Investors must build resilience into their portfolios.
Data privacy, cybersecurity, and intellectual property concerns are intensifying as AI and connected devices proliferate. Compliance costs are rising, and firms that stay ahead of evolving standards can avoid expensive retrofits.
Technology infrastructure strategies are evolving. As enterprises recognize that legacy cloud-first models may not support production-scale AI, many embrace strategic hybrid infrastructure approaches: combining cloud elasticity with on-premises consistency and edge immediacy to optimize performance and costs.
Furthermore, AI-driven layoffs are outpacing productivity gains in certain sectors, underscoring the importance of aligning workforce strategies with automation efforts. Organizations that effectively manage transitions and invest in retraining can turn potential disruptions into competitive strengths.
